Islamabad, July 30, 2025: In a major leap toward green public transport, Pakistan is set to receive its first fleet of electric buses directly from China. A total of 1,100 electric buses are currently being manufactured, with the initial batch of 240 buses scheduled to arrive on August 22, 2025, Insha’Allah.

These modern electric buses will be deployed in smaller districts of Pakistan that have never had any form of organized public transport before. This marks a historic shift for rural and underdeveloped areas, offering affordable, accessible, and eco-friendly mobility for the first time.

Each bus is air-conditioned, equipped with CCTV cameras for passenger safety, and features built-in ramps to accommodate wheelchair users—making the fleet inclusive and future-ready.

The fare for passengers has been set at just Rs 20, making it one of the most economical transport solutions in the country. This move not only promotes sustainability but also ensures financial relief for low-income communities relying on daily transport.

The initiative aligns with Pakistan’s broader commitment to reducing carbon emissions and transitioning toward clean energy. The deployment of these electric buses is expected to significantly cut down air pollution in rural areas and lessen the country’s dependence on fossil fuels.
